Overview of Wrightstown's Cost of Living

Wrightstown offers a balanced lifestyle with affordable living costs. With a median household income around $75,000, many residents find they can enjoy a comfortable life while saving for the future.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. What is the average salary in Wrightstown?

The average salary in Wrightstown is close to the median household income of $75,000, depending on the industry.

2. Are there affordable housing options?

Yes, Wrightstown offers a variety of affordable housing options, including both rentals and homes for purchase, making it accessible for different income levels.

3. How much do utilities cost in Wrightstown?

Utilities typically average around $150 per month, depending on the size of the home and usage habits.

4. What is the average cost of living compared to nearby cities?

Wrightstown's cost of living is generally lower than that of larger cities in Wisconsin, making it an attractive choice for families and individuals.

5. Is public transportation available?

Public transportation options are limited in Wrightstown, so most residents use personal vehicles for commuting.
